The Fast Detection of Abnormal ETC Data Based on an Improved DTW Algorithm

ABSTRACT
As one of the largest Internet Things systems in world, China’s expressway electronic toll collection (ETC) generates nearly billion pieces transaction data every day, recording traffic trajectories almost all vehicles on expressway, which has great potential application value. However, there are inevitable missed transactions and false ETC system, leads to certain missing rates data. In this work, a dynamic search step SegrDTW algorithm based an improved DTW is proposed according characteristics with origin–destination (OD) constraints coupling between gantry path vehicle trajectory. Through constructing spatial window segment retrieval, complexity effectively reduced, efficiency abnormal detection greatly improved. real experiments, only needs 3.36 s measure events single set OD for 10 days. Compared mainstream algorithms, performs best. Therefore, proposal provides feasible method event province even whole country.
